after dr rustad completed her undergraduate degree, she went to the adirondack mountains in new york with dreams of being a woods woman. she accepted the only open position available, a volunteer technician on an acid rain project. the scientists on this project they studied the lakes in the area and found that they were 100 times more acidic than they were supposed to be. the ph of the water was similar to that of lemon juice. they linked the pollution that caused the high ph levels in the northeast to power plants in the midwest. one of the scientists on the project presented the findings to the u.s. congress. in 1990, the clean air act amendment was passed. as a result, acid rain was reduced by 80%. inspired by this accomplishment, dr rustad decided to go back to school and pursue a career as a scientist.
explain if the lake is 100 times more acidic than it is supposed to be, what does that mean?
The pH scale is logarithmic. A change of 1 unit on the pH scale means a 10 - fold change in acidity or alkalinity. If a lake is 100 times more acidic than it should be, since \(100 = 10\times10\), this means the pH of the lake water is 2 units lower than the normal pH (because a lower pH means more acidity). For example, if the normal pH of the lake water was \(pH = 7\) (neutral), the current pH would be \(pH=7 - 2=5\).
